Modular homes are houses that
are manufactured in a remote facility and then delivered
to their intended site of use. Typically, modular dwellings
in the US are built to local code, so dwellings built in
a given manufacturing facility may have differing construction
standards depending on the final destination of the modules.
For example, homes built for final assembly on the Southeast
coast of the United States may have additional bracing built-in
to meet local hurricane codes.
